PDF headers and footers are commonly used in multiple-page documents to display descriptive information. They allow you to provide information such as page numbers, company name, and the date. Lets look at how simple it is to add headers and footers with Foxit PDF Editor Pro. First, click on the Organize tab and then the Header Footer button. Here, you have three options: add new ones, update current ones, or remove existing ones. Lets add a new one. Select the font, size, color, and where you want the header or footer text to be: in the right, center or left. In this case, we would use the date as a header. To do that, click over the blank box where you want the header text to be located, this one would be in the right side. Next, go to the Macros drop-down menu and select date. Then, click insert. Choose Tools Edit PDF. In the secondary toolbar, choose Header Footer Add, and then click Add New in the message that appears. The preview shows any existing headers and footers. Type text in the header and footer text boxes to add more headers and footers.
Insert Page Numbers in a PDF To do so, go to the Tools menu and click Edit PDF if editing is not enabled. Then, in the toolbar, click Header Footer then Add to add a header or footer to the document to display the page numbers. Click the header or footer where you want the page numbers.
From the menu bar choose Edit Headers, Footers, Page Numbers Insert. The Header, Footer, Page Number dialog opens. From the Position menu, choose whether to put the page numbers at the top of the page in the header, or at the bottom of the page in the footer. Check the Page Numbering box to add page numbers.
Open the printing preferences dialog box after creating a document in an application. Click the Effects menu on the Detailed Settings tab. Select the Header/Footer check box. Select the items that you want to print on header and footer, Date and Time, Page Number, and Text.
